Fundamental Aspects Your Wetsuit Demands
When selecting a wetsuit, understanding the must-have features is crucial for optimizing performance and comfort in the water. A well-fitted wetsuit guarantees minimal water entry, improving thermal insulation and buoyancy. The thickness of the neoprene material is critically important; typically, a 3mm to 5mm thickness is suggested depending on water temperature.
Another important component is sealed seams, which prevent water from seeping in, thus ensuring warmth during extended sessions. Flexibility is essential for unrestricted movement, making features like ergonomic panels and strategic cutouts important. Additionally, a reliable zipper system, either on the back or front, should permit easy entry and exit while staying watertight.
Finally, consider additional components like reinforced knees for longevity and wrist or ankle seals for a snug fit. These features collectively contribute to an improved diving adventure, ensuring both comfort and capability in various water sports pursuits.

Grasping Diving suit Thickness Selections
When picking a wetsuit, understanding the various thickness options is crucial for ideal comfort and performance in different water conditions. Wetsuits typically range from 2mm to 7mm in thickness, affecting insulation and flexibility. A 2mm suit is suitable for warm water, providing minimal thermal protection while allowing range of motion. In contrast, a 5mm wetsuit offers a balance for cooler waters, ensuring adequate warmth without compromising flexibility. For frigid conditions, a 7mm suit is recommended, delivering maximum insulation but potentially restricting mobility. It's important to consider personal tolerance to cold, the duration of water exposure, and activity type when choosing a thickness. Ultimately, the right fit enhances both comfort and performance during aquatic adventures.
Temperature Regulation: Preserving Warmth in Icy Waters
In cold water environments, efficient thermal regulation is vital for maintaining safety and comfort during aquatic activities. Wetsuits are designed to trap a thin layer of water against the skin, which warms up from body heat, creating an thermal barrier. The thickness and material of a thermal suit greatly influence its heat retention; neoprene is the primary choice due to its excellent thermal qualities.
In addition, wetsuits commonly feature characteristics like sealed seams and thermal linings to enhance thermal efficiency. The fit of the wetsuit is equally important; a snug fit minimizes water exchange, preventing the loss of warmth.
In frigid environments, divers and surfers may select supplementary accessories including hoods, hand protection, and foot coverings to boost heat retention. By understanding these components of heat management, aquatic athletes can choose proper apparel to ensure a comfortable time in chilly waters.

Tips for Protecting Your Diving Suit
Proper maintenance for a wetsuit can significantly prolong its durability and maintain its performance. After each wear, it is essential to rinse the diving suit thoroughly with fresh water to remove salt, sand, and chlorine that can damage the material. Refrain from using harsh detergents; instead, opt for specialized wetsuit cleaners.
As it dries, the wetsuit should be suspended inside out in a protected spot, out of direct sunlight, which can cause color loss and break down neoprene. Positioning the wetsuit flat or on a wide hanger reduces creasing and maintains its original form.
Examine your wetsuit regularly for indicators of damage, including rips or seepage, and repair them without delay to prevent additional deterioration. Additionally, avoid stepping on the wetsuit when putting it on or taking it off, since this can lead to unnecessary stretching or tearing. Proper attention ensures maximum capability and satisfaction in water sports.
Frequently Asked Inquiries
Can I wear a Wetsuit for Activities Other Than Diving?
Yes, wetsuits can be employed for multiple water activities, including surfing, paddleboarding, and snorkeling. They deliver temperature regulation, buoyancy, and resistance to scrapes, allowing them to be adaptable for different aquatic conditions and settings.
What Is the Optimal Way to Preserve My Wetsuit?
To properly store a wetsuit, rinse it in fresh water, allow it to dry in shade, and place it on a broad hanger. Avoid folding to prevent creases and maintain the suit's condition.
What Are the Evidence of a Compromised Wetsuit?
A damaged wetsuit may show visible tears, thinning material, peeling neoprene, and compromised seams as indicators. Furthermore, leaking water during wear or an unusual odor might suggest degradation, necessitating mending or replacement for top performance.
Is Skin discomfort Triggered by Wetsuits?
Yes, wet suits can trigger skin irritation due to factors like incorrect sizing, material sensitivity, or extended wear. Signs may include skin rashes, chafing, or allergic reactions, prompting users to contemplate alternative materials or more suitable alternatives.
How frequently Should I Replace My Wetsuit?
Wetsuits typically need to be upgraded every 3-5 years, relying on level of use and care. Wear indicators, like bleaching or torn seams, point to the need for replacement to keep optimal function.
